Interviews One screening (typically 15-30 mins) and two focused interviews (typically an hour each) - Webex video 3+ years Workday HCM experience
  • Workday Pro or Workday Certifications strongly preferred
  • A solid understanding in at least three Workday modules including Core HCM, Compensation, Talent, Payroll, Time, Absence, and Benefits
  • Workday Integrations experience preferred
  • Knowledge of Workday business process, core setup, and security framework
  • Deep understanding of Workday data model, corporate system architecture, interfaces, reporting, and data loading procedures
  • Attention to detail and relentless commitment to follow-through
  • Ability to convey ideas and recommendations to a wide variety of audiences at all levels in a clear, compelling and succinct way in written and verbal communications
  • Strong expertise in cloud-based multi-tenant systems
  • Strong ability to work with others on solutions The Workday Integration Analyst provides HR system administration, including business process configuration, reporting development, end user training, and data management in support of maintaining Workday as a best-in-class employee experience forward platform.
This role will partner with the other Workday team members, IT, business partners, vendors and business leaders to effectively meet the HR technology needs of the organization. The focus modules are Core HCM, Compensation, Talent, Payroll, Time, Absence, Benefits, Integrations, and Reporting.
  • Configure complex Workday business processes. Support configuration, integrations, and troubleshooting of business processes with a focus on Recruiting.
  • Perform additional Workday administrative functions including tenant configuration, data loads, integrations, and reporting.
  • Review business procedures/workflows to ensure system features are being fully utilized and identify Workday features that may improve efficiency.
  • Cohabitate in Sandbox environments and work within an established, well-controlled systems environment by defining, documenting, and enforcing system standards.
  • Provide pre- and post-launch end-user support, change management, issue resolution, testing, and training to enhance and optimize Workday processes.
  • Ability to mass load information via EIBs and knowledge on how to test integration inputs and outputs based on transactional changes.
  • Knowledge on how to create reports and use them in auditing configuration change effectiveness.
  • Document technology specifications for current and future configuration.
  • Maintain accurate change management documentation to satisfy internal/external audit controls and compliance practices.
  • Understand Workdays Implementation Methodology and use it on all projects.
  • Act as the domain support for feature releases and issue resolution, supporting the Workday Architect to define scope, prioritize, plan and implement system changes and enhancements.
  • Maintain working functional knowledge of HR and HR systems across multiple functions and teams, driving community collaboration and a commitment to a great support service experience.
  • Foster ongoing Workday relationships - relevant memberships and engagement in Workday Community, User Groups, and Conferences.
  • Act as support to business partners and work to enhance their understanding of Workday.
